Is a vehicle registered to a company an eligible trade-in vehicle under the CARS program?

0

Yes, if that company purchases or leases the eligible new vehicle. The CARS final rule definition of a person under the program includes corporations, companies, associations, firms, partnerships, societies, joint stock companies, and individuals.
